Post High School Planning

One of our goals at NHS is to ensure that each graduating senior has a plan for life after high school. Students have numerous options available to them, including military service, entry into the work force, college study, and numerous 'gap year' opportunities. Students are encouraged to discuss and develop their plans with their guidance counselors to find the best fit.
